The Murray Burns & Dovell partnership was forged in the technology blast furnace of the America’s Cup in 1989 and went on to play central roles in the design and campaign of two America’s Cup Programs. MBD has made an undeniable mark in the yachting world.

Our designs are known for their signature sea-worthiness, elegant lines and blistering performance. The accelerated learning curve of America’s Cup keeps us well positioned for cutting edge design of both high performance custom and production racing yachts. Specialising in racing yachts, we have forged forward into breakthrough performance technologies yet have still managed to have Thirteen of our designs offered as production.


Iain Murray, A.M.
  IAIN MURRAY, A.M.

Iain’s natural feel for design was clearly evident even from his early years in the 18’ skiff class in Sydney where he won an unprecedented six out of six world titles; in boats he both designed and built. From the skiffs Iain moved quickly on to bigger boats claiming several titles along the way including an Etchells World Title in 1984, the 12m World Championships in 1987, the Match Racing World Championship in 1987, and the Maxi-Boat World Championship in 1988.

Iain’s role in the MBD office today is as Project Overseer and Adviser. Iain is often involved in establishing the design concepts in the early stages of design development and in making the concepts work once the boats are on the water.

   
Andrew Dovell, ME (NA)
  ANDREW DOVELL, ME (NA)

A Masters Graduate of Naval Architecture from the University of California at Berkeley, Andrew has been an acknowledged worldwide leader in technical yacht design for the past 15 years. Over these years his skills have been honed with his involvement in 5 America’s Cups; serving as Designer of Record for the last 3 challenges. Andrew moved to Australia in 1989, drafted by Alan Bond to bring tank testing technology to Australia.

In the MDB office Andrew’s role is typically as Project Leader and Principal Naval Architect.

   
Ian Burns, BME (Hons)
  IAN BURNS, BME (Hons)

A Mechanical Engineering Honours Graduate from Sydney University, Ian has been working and sailing with Iain Murray since the mid eighties. Ian has combined a career as a top level navigator with hands on technical experience that is unrivalled in Australia today. Ian has been involved in the last 5 America’s Cups serving as both a structural engineer in the design team and as a navigator on the racing yachts.

Ian is currently on leave from MBD and is working as Design Co-ordinator for the ORACLE challenge for the America’s Cup 2007.
